Subject: Pop-up office at the Venlar Expo

Hi all — quick note for contractors heading to the Venlar Expo this week. Our pop-up office is in Hall C, behind the Quellim Systems stand. Coffee's free, desks are first-come. You'll need a pass to get through the side door. Here's the code you'll want:

door code, tajof-kageg: bdg-QVDCE-3

# Service Accounts: String Extraction

The `extract-i18n` script pulls translatable strings from all Bramblewick repos and pushes them to the Glossa service. It runs under the `i18n-extractor` service account. Do not run it under your personal account; Glossa rate-limits individual users aggressively. The account has write access to the staging catalog only. Set the token in your shell before invoking the script. The current staging token is below.

API key for kahap-kafog: zpat15_6qzxZ7YR8aDwjmp

**Alert: bakery-cutoff-violation**

Fires when the Ovenline order service accepts a next-day order after the 16:00 cutoff for the target store. Usually caused by timezone drift in the store config or a stale cutoff cache. Impact: kitchens receive orders they can't fulfill; support gets refund tickets. Check cache age first, then the store's timezone field. Triage steps and the cache-flush procedure are on the internal page below.

operations page: https://confluence.zemvarlabs.internal/projects/display/browse/display/8963

Handing off the Slatemap tile cache to Priya before the sync. Current state: L2 cache hit rate ~82%, eviction storms on zoom levels 14–16 still unresolved. Workaround in place: pinned hot tiles for the Brindleport region. Don't touch the TTL config until the invalidation fix lands — it masks a race in the render queue. Remaining tasks, benchmarks, and the eviction-storm investigation notes are all collected on the internal page below.

runbook for tahag-fajep: https://confluence.lumicsys.internal/pages/display/browse/display